A multi-store launch container is disclosed wherein a plurality of stores, maintained in a tandem configuration therein, can be sequentially ejected. The container is normally carried by a vehicle and receives the necessary charges, of for instance pressurized gas, at its breach end. A spring-biased cocking mechanism forces open a first port cover and maintains a second port cover in the closed position.
